WebDec 16, 2024 · Remember, the CFPB says you should only apply for the credit you need. A credit card application typically triggers a hard inquiry, where a lender requests to review your credit file. The CFPB says that a single hard inquiry typically has little impact on your credit scores. According to FICO, that impact is typically less than five points.
